Abstract

The utility model relates to the technical field of oil tank fixing, in particular to an oil tank assembly and engineering machinery. The oil tank subassembly includes: an oil tank having a mounting groove; the strap comprises a body and two connecting rings, wherein the two connecting rings are arranged at two ends of the body, a connecting hole is formed in the bottom of each connecting ring, and the body is positioned in an installation groove of the oil tank; and the two fastening parts are correspondingly matched with the two connecting holes and are suitable for being fixed on the mounting platform. The connecting rings are arranged at the two ends of the strap, the connecting rings are fixed on the mounting platform through the fastening components, the fastening components are not welded on the strap, the situation that bolts are easy to fall off due to small welding seams of the stud strap is avoided, the two ends of the strap are provided with the connecting rings, the structure is symmetrical, stress is uniform, an oil tank can be effectively fastened, when maintenance is needed, only the fastening components on one side of the oil tank need to be dismounted, then one end of the strap is lifted, the oil tank is further integrally dismounted, and the maintenance convenience is good.

Background
At present, most fuel tanks are iron fuel tanks, part of the fuel tanks are plastic fuel tanks, most of the plastic fuel tanks are fixed by adopting a pressing plate and a rubber pad, the rubber pad generally needs to be manufactured into a special shape, a special die is needed, and the cost is high; when the fixing device is disassembled, all the fixing points need to be disassembled, so that the maintenance convenience is poor; the fixed great spanner space that still needs to reserve at the installation face of oil tank of clamp plate has restricted the volume of oil tank.
In order to solve the problems, in the prior art, the oil tank assembly comprises an oil tank and a strap, studs are welded at two ends of the strap and are fixedly connected with the base through nuts, welding seams of the studs and the strap are small, and the bolts are easy to fall off.

As shown in fig. 1 and 2, the fuel tank assembly of the present embodiment includes: the clamp comprises an oil tank 50, a clamp belt 10 and two fastening components, wherein the oil tank 50 is provided with a mounting groove 51; the strap 10 comprises a body 11 and two connecting rings 12, the two connecting rings 12 are arranged on two ends of the body 11, the bottom of each connecting ring 12 is provided with a connecting hole 121, and the body 11 is positioned in the mounting groove 51 of the oil tank 50; the two fastening members are correspondingly engaged with the two connection holes 121 and adapted to be fixed to the mounting platform.
In this embodiment, the both ends of strap 10 have go-between 12, go-between 12 passes through fastening component to be fixed on mounting platform, fastening component does not weld on strap 10, avoid the condition that the welding seam of double-screw bolt strap causes the bolt to easily drop for a short time, and the both ends of strap 10 are equipped with go-between 12, the structure symmetry, the atress is even, fastening oil tank that can be effective, when needs maintenance, only need to dismantle the fastening component of oil tank one side, then lift up the one end of strap 10, and then dismantle the oil tank wholly, the maintenance convenience is good.
In this embodiment, the connection ring 12 is in a drop shape, the drop-shaped connection ring 12 is more convenient to bear force and more reliable in fastening, and the two ends of the strip-shaped substrate are bent to form the connection ring 12 and the body 11, so that the processing is simple and convenient.
In this embodiment, the body 11 is in an inverted U shape, so as to be conveniently matched with the structure of the oil tank 50, the body 11 is sleeved on the oil tank 50 from the upper side, and the fastening components are detached from two sides of the oil tank 50 quickly.
In the present embodiment, as shown in fig. 1, 3 and 4, the fastening member includes a bolt 40 and a nut, a rotation stop block 43 is fixed to one end of a screw rod 41 of the bolt 40 close to a bolt head 42, the rotation stop block 43 is located in the connection ring 12, the nut is in threaded connection with the screw rod 41, the rotation stop block 43 can prevent the bolt from rotating when the nut is screwed, the bolt head 42 does not need to be fixed by a tool when the nut is dismounted, and the nut only needs to be screwed on the bolt by a tool, so that the dismounting is simple. The mounting platform is provided with a through hole for the screw rod to penetrate through, when the oil tank is fixed, the strap 10 is placed in the accommodating groove 21 of the buffer piece 20, then the buffer piece 20 is placed in the mounting groove 51 of the oil tank 50, finally, one end, far away from the bolt head 42, of the bolt 40 penetrates through the connecting hole 121 and the through hole and is connected with the nut in a threaded mode, the bolt is matched with the nut, disassembly and assembly and maintenance are facilitated, and maintenance efficiency is improved.
In this embodiment, the bottom surface of the rotation stop block 43 is an arc-shaped surface matched with the inner bottom surface of the connection ring 12, and the arc-shaped surface is convenient to be matched with the inner bottom surface of the connection ring 12 in a water drop shape. Preferably, the arc-shaped surface is a half of the cylindrical surface, and the rotation stop block 43 is a half of the cylindrical surface, so that the processing and manufacturing are convenient, and the cost is reduced.
In the present embodiment, as shown in fig. 1 and 2, the fuel tank assembly further includes a buffer member 20, the buffer member 20 has a receiving groove 21, the band 10 is located in the receiving groove 21, and the buffer member 20 is located in a mounting groove 51 of the fuel tank 50. When the oil tank is fixed, firstly, the belt 10 is placed in the containing groove 21 of the buffer member 20, then the buffer member 20 is placed in the installing groove 51 of the oil tank 50, finally, the two ends of the belt 10 are fixed on the installing platform, and further the fixation of the oil tank is completed, the belt 10 can be prevented from being worn and torn due to the contact between the belt 10 and the oil tank 50 by adopting the mode that the buffer member 20 covers the belt 10, the oil tank protecting effect is achieved, the containing groove 21 of the buffer member 20 can limit the belt 10, and the loosening condition of the belt is prevented.
In this embodiment, the material of the buffer member 20 is rubber, and rubber is used as the buffer member, so that the buffer member is more wear-resistant and has a high safety factor. Of course, the material of the cushion member 20 may be other materials.
In this embodiment, two bands 10, two buffers 20 and two mounting grooves 51 are respectively provided and are disposed in one-to-one correspondence, and one oil tank 50 is fixed by two bands 10 and two buffers 20, so that the fixing is firmer and more reliable, and the oil tank is prevented from moving.
In this embodiment, the band 10 is made of metal, so that the band has high strength and is more stable to fix.
In the present embodiment, the fuel tank 50 is a fuel tank or the like, and the material of the fuel tank 50 is plastic. Of course, the material of the oil tank 50 may be iron.
The present invention also provides an engineering machine, including: the oil tank assembly is described above.
In this embodiment, as shown in fig. 1 and 2, the construction machine further includes a mounting platform, the oil tank 50 has two mounting grooves 51, the belt 10 is clamped in the accommodating groove 21 of the buffer 20, then the belt 10 and the buffer 20 are put into the mounting grooves 51 of the oil tank 50 together, finally bolts are passed through both ends of the belt 10 and the mounting platform, and the bolts are fastened by nuts.
In this embodiment, the engineering machine is an excavator, a rotary drilling rig, a crane, or the like.
